Scope
1.1 This standard specifies the physical media characteristics for the following aspects: a) Provide half-duplex or full-duplex data transmission capability for twisted pair multi-point interconnection in two-wire or four-wire network topology, respectively; b) Two-way signal and two-way signal transmission of the interconnection terminal system; c) Electrical and mechanical design of branch cables of the terminal system and public trunk cables up to 1200m; d) Design of integrated circuit type generators and receivers within the scope of the terminal system Component measurement; e) Applicable data signal rate up to 12.5Mbit/s. 1.2 The defined characteristics and measurements of electrical components are very consistent with the point-to-point characteristics of twisted pair wires given in GB/T 7619. 1.3 This standard does not describe the complete physical interface, nor does it describe the functional interface characteristics, such as: a) the number of interchangeable data circuits and control circuits; b) the type, size and pin assignment of the terminal system branch cable connector; c) Coding of data and control signals; d) Time relationship between signals on interchanged circuits; e) Synchronous or asynchronous transmission mode; f) Quality of transmitted and received signals. 1.4 This standard does not specify special environmental conditions such as galvanic isolation, electromagnetic interference (EMI), radio frequency interference (RFI), and personnel safety. These may form the subject of future supplements. 1.5 This standard is mainly a component specification, and it is not sufficient to specify satisfactory interoperability in all possible configurations. It is the responsibility of the implementer to ensure that the expected configuration can be satisfactorily interoperable. 1.6 This standard can be combined with any appropriate set of functions and additional environmental features to meet the actual data transmission requirements in a local area network or wide area network.
